Wilmslow musician runner up for coveted prize

A Wilmslow musician has taken second place in the Traditional Youth Marching Band Association (TYMBA) Musician of the Year competition.

Shereena Hewitt from the Alderley District Scout Band got to the final of the competition, after winning preliminary competitions which were held throughout 2011.

She competed against the top six marching band musicians from around the UK in the finals of the TYMBA Musician of the Year 2011 on January 29th, where Sherena, playing a non-valued Bugle, came second in what proved to be a tough competition.

Organiser Carl Nelson said: "Congratulations to all of the competitors, they all played brilliantly in what I imagine to be quite a stressful situation, especially stood up there on that stage looking down at everyone."

Shereena, shown left, is a leading member of the Alderley District Scout Band and can be seen leading the band on it's public events during 2012 in and around Wilmslow, Alderley Edge and Knutsford.
